Dirtbag59 03-03-2011 07:12 PM

Re: Free Agency/Franchise Tag thread 2011
 
[quote=CultBrennan59;787396]He's old, and not what we need, we need youth![/quote]

You're right but I don't want to go another year without a player capable of consistently manning the Nose Tackle position. Besides the Dolphins already franchised Soliai and the first two picks in the draft are already looking to be OLB/QB.

Nose Tackle is one of those positions where old men can still play at a high level and given it's level of importance I wouldn't want to risk it by hoping to stumble on a late round gem. Not that we shouldn't draft one but a quality Nose tackle goes a long way towards helping this defense turn the corner.

Lotus 03-03-2011 07:19 PM

Re: Free Agency/Franchise Tag thread 2011
 
[quote=CultBrennan59;787396]He's old, and not what we need, we need youth![/quote]

As much as anyone else I am salivating to get a young, dynamic NT. However, nose tackles need rest. Jamal can help us to have a fine rotation and can teach the young buck who is not yet on the roster.
